Weezer
Back in late June Weezer released a brand new patriotic song, “I Love the USA,” just in time for Independence Day. The song was commissioned by NASA and Apple Music in honor of the Juno unmanned spacecraft, a probe sent several years ago to study Jupiter that entered the planet’s orbit around July 4th. More

Hugh Jackman has been playing Wolverine (aka Logan) for 16 years now, even since the very first X-Men film back in 2000. He actually almost didn’t get the part, originally Dougray Scott was cast in the role but had to back out at the last minute when there was a scheduling conflict with Mission: Impossible II. More
